EVERETT MAJOR
is a music technologist and musician based in the KCMO area, striving to integrate technology into all aspects of music creation. Through is time at the University of Central Missouri, he has gained expertise both in studio and live sound applications. As a percussionist, pianist, and audio engineer, he explores the intersection of acoustic and digital sound using platforms like Max, Arduino, Ableton, & Norns to create unique hybrid instruments and performances.
ACCOLADES
His original compositions have been featured at prominent experimental music conferences, including performances of Ephemera and Metanoia at the MOXsonic Experimental Sonic Arts Festival, and Treetone at the Synth Solidarity benefit concert. Beyond composing, Everett brings his technical expertise to the recording studio, where he has engineered and mixed large-scale sessions for ensembles like the UCM Wind Ensemble and Jazz Ensemble.
ANTHRO.
Through his ambient music project anthro., Everett combines his personal meditation practice with generative music techniques to create calming soundscapes.
These pieces serve as both standalone ambient works and as accompaniment for meditation, offering listeners a versatile sonic environment that adapts to their needs, whether for focused meditation sessions or as peaceful background music.
